Description

Description: The protein encoded by this gene is a cysteine protease inhibitor involved in neurodegenerative and cardiovascular processes. The encoded protein inhibits aggregation of beta-amyloid protein, a hallmark of Alzheimer's disease, so it may be useful as a therapeutic. This protein also may be a biomarker for atherosclerosis. Application Notes

The IC₅₀ value is < 1.0 nM. The inhibitory function of Cystatin 3 on protease activity of papain was measured by a fluorometric assay using Z-FR-AMC at pH 7.5 at 25C.

Storage Note

Store as concentrated solution. Centrifuge briefly prior to opening vial. For short-term storage (1-2 weeks), store at 4C. For long-term storage, aliquot and store at -20C or below. Avoid multiple freeze-thaw cycles.
